So I have a fairly robust encounter table that I want to convert to 5e. I'm aware you can edit the .pak files to allow for campaigns of different game systems to load each other's mods. I'm wondering if there's a more straightforward way than that.

I'm also wondering what the step by step process of exporting the table to a mod would be. Do I just go into the library, click export, check off tables, and then give it a cute name?

1) Export to a module, basically the steps you said. More info here: https://fantasygroundsunity.atlassian.net/wiki/spaces/FGU/pages/950555/Using+the+Library+and+Activating+Modules#Module-Export

2) Use the Universal Module extension to load your module into a campaign for a different ruleset: https://www.fantasygrounds.com/forums/showthread.php?41034-Universal-Module-Extension

Once you open the of module in 5e, you can copy it so now you have a table not dependent upon the module. Then you can edit it if needed since I'm guessing not all your links will be valid.
